### Turnstile Count Drift

If the live attendance figure at Harrowgate Arena diverges from the Gatekeep console by more than 2%, check first whether any turnstiles show a stale heartbeat — a frozen unit keeps reporting its last count. Do not restart units while gates are open; this zeroes their counters. The safe resync procedure, including heartbeat checks, lives on the internal page below.

wiki page, kahog-hahig: https://vault.zemvargrid.internal/display/deploy/repo/settings/merge_requests/job/settings/6f3b933774dbc5320a4daa18

## Runbook fragment — Mapwright tile cache

Quick refresher before the sync: the tile-rendering cache sits between the renderer fleet and the edge. When hit rate drops below 80%, check for a stale invalidation backlog first — that's the culprit nine times out of ten. Don't flush the whole cache unless zoom levels 0–6 are also cold; a full flush takes the renderers about forty minutes to recover from. If you do need to tune anything, the live cache settings are as follows.

service settings:
[gilok]
host = gilok.zemvarstack.internal
user = gilok_svc
database = gilok_prod

MEMO — Harwick Branch Operations

The replacement server for the Harwick branch has cleared staging at the Velmore data room and is packed in an anti-static crate with tamper seals intact. Please prepare the rack space and verify UPS capacity before arrival on Thursday. The confidential courier hand-over instruction follows below.

dispatch memo: the sorius tamius courier leaves the praeth ledger at gate 4873 under passcode 928014

## Runbook: incremental rebuilds for the Fernhollow site

Reviewer heads-up: the static site doesn't rebuild from scratch anymore. The Lintgate worker diffs content hashes and only regenerates touched pages, so a full deploy should take under two minutes. If you see a full rebuild in CI, something invalidated the hash cache — usually a template edit, which is fine, or a clock skew issue, which isn't. The hash cache lives in the build database, reachable via the connection string just below.

warehouse DSN: cockroachdb://holvan_svc:viOKuRy@db-3e1a.plorvaforge.corp:5432/istius